Intel AVX
Zweck
Intel Advanced Vector Extensions (AVX) ist eine 256-Bit-SIMD-Gleitkommavektorerweiterung der Intel-Architektur. Sie enthält Erweiterungen für Anweisungs- und Registrierungssätze.
Microsoft hat einige API-Erweiterungen entwickelt, z. B. XState-Funktionen, mit denen Anwendungen auf informationen und den Zustand erweiterter Prozessorfeatures zugreifen und diese bearbeiten können, einschließlich Intel AVX.
In diesem Abschnitt
Thema | BESCHREIBUNG |
---|---|
Arbeiten mit XState-Kontext |
Dieses Dokument enthält ein Beispiel, das veranschaulicht, wie die XState-Kontextfunktionen zum Abrufen und Festlegen erweiterter Features in einem Thread verwendet werden. |
AVX-Funktionen |
Intel AVX-Funktionen |
Entwicklergruppe
Intel AVX ist für die Verwendung durch Anwendungen konzipiert, die stark rechenintensiv sind und vektorisiert werden können. Zu den Beispielanwendungen gehören Audioverarbeitungs- und Audiocodecs, Bild- und Videobearbeitungsanwendungen, Analyse- und Modellierungssoftware für Finanzdienstleistungen sowie Fertigungs- und Entwicklungssoftware.